THE 
                CASE FOR A COSMIC HERITAGE
               
                The kinds 
                  of effects listed below would all have been experienced, and 
                  experienced repeatedly. Throughout our history the probabilities 
                  of cometary impact would by no means have remained uniform, 
                  as we shall shortly see. Rather one would expect to find significant 
                  bunchings of collisions, for the simple reason that fragmentation 
                  events due to planetary encounters occur on a discrete basis.
